Principal Software Engineer - Firmware/Embedded
Microsoft Corporation
Are you passionate about creating cutting-edge devices? Surface Team is dedicated to building powerful devices that empower individuals and organizations. We’re working on the next generation of Surface products, and we need talented individuals like you!
We’re seeking a skilled engineer to enhance customer experiences via Sensors based solutions. As a lead engineer in the team, you’ll guide a team of engineers that will shape feature definitions, select platforms, develop algorithms, and implement code for high-volume consumer products. You’ll drive collaboration with electrical engineers, system engineers, UX designers, software architects, and other firmware engineers to define our product roadmap.

**Qualifications**
**Required Qualifications**
+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science OR related technical field AND 10+ years technical engineering experience with coding in languages including, but not limited to, C, C++.
+ At least 15 years of experience in software development of which 5+ years contributing to Sensors and related algorithm development for consumer PCs or electronics.
+ Excellent C/C++ design, coding and debugging skills.
+ Track-record of shipping high volume consumer products and having been through at least two development cycles.
+ Ability to quickly ramp up on complex and unfamiliar code.
